When your mining screen mesh wears out in weeks instead of months, the culprit is often hiding in the chemistry. Carbon content is the single most decisive factor shaping both hardness and wear resistance in high carbon steel screen ,and getting it wrong costs you downtime, money, and headaches.
Why Carbon Content of High-Carbon Steel Screens Have Such a Significant Impact
Mining operations throw everything at screen mesh: abrasive ore, constant impact, dust-choked environments. The material has to survive. And in high carbon steel screen mesh, carbon is the engine driving performance. So Carbon content is crucial for mining screening operations.

The Wear Resistance Sweet Spot
Here's where it gets practical. Research on low-chromium alloy steels shows that when carbon content sits between 0.27% and 0.40%, wear rate drops noticeably,hardness climbs, and the mesh actually lasts. Push past 0.4%, and the gains flatten out. For high carbon steel mining screen mesh specifically, carbon content between 0.60% and 1.0% delivers the best balance: hardness high enough to resist abrasion, wear resistance strong enough to handle continuous impact. Go beyond 1.0%, and you start losing tensile strength while brittleness creeps in,your mesh gets hard but shatters under shock loading.
Don't Chase Maximum Hardness
A common mistake overseas buyers make? Assuming harder always means better. It doesn't. Carbon content above 1.0% makes high carbon steel mining screen mesh brittle and impact toughness drops sharply, and in real mining environments, that means cracking and premature failure. The smart play is targeting 0.75%–0.95% carbon for most screen mesh applications. You get the hardness and wear resistance you need without sacrificing the toughness that keeps the mesh intact under heavy impact.

When sourcing high carbon steel mining screen mesh, ask for the exact carbon content,not just "high carbon". Verify it against GB/T 17492-2012 or equivalent standards. The right carbon range means fewer replacements, less downtime, and a screen mesh that actually performs where it counts.
